Scientists recreated appearance of father of Pharaoh Tutankhamon

The appearance of Pharaoh ancient Egypt Ehnaton restored employees of a research center of judicial anthropology, paleopathology and bioarcheology (FAPAB) in Sicily, reports Live Science.

To create a digital image, they used the mummy skull found in the valley of the kings in 1907. It is noted that Ehnaton had an elongated jaw and a shrill look, and a shape of a skull and a pointed nose resembled his son – Pharaoh Tutankhamon.

Scientists were engaged in the reconstruction of the person of Ehnathon for months. In their work, they used the Manchester method, which takes into account both the thickness of the soft tissues and the muscles of the face.

“Mimic muscles of the face and ligaments are simulated on the skull models in accordance with the laws of the anatomy. The skin is placed on top of this, and the thickness of the fabric is the average values ​​that were determined from a scientific point of view,” said the director FaPab Francesco Galassi.

Pharaoh Ehnaton from the XVIII rule dynasty from 1353 to 1335 BC. e. He married his sister, who gave him the heir to Tutankhamon. Because of the bloodstream, however, the young man had numerous health problems, which led to his early death.
